The S&P 500 index, a bellwether of the U.S. equities market, is segmented into distinct sectors, each representing a particular industry group. This division provides investors with targeted exposure to specific areas of the economy, allowing for tailoring of portfolios based on investment goals. Sector ETFs, which track the performance of these S&P 500 sectors, have emerged as a effective investment tool, offering both {liquidity{and accessibility to investors seeking to participate in the growth potential of individual industry segments.

  • Additionally, sector ETFs offer several advantages over traditional investment strategies.
  • They furnish instant allocation across a basket of stocks within a particular sector, reducing the risk associated with investing in single companies.
  • Additionally, sector ETFs are typically expense-efficient, making them an accessible option for both individual investors.

By carefully assessing the performance and outlook of different S&P 500 sectors, investors can design portfolios that align with their risk appetite. Whether seeking growth in technology, stability in utilities, or exposure to emerging trends, sector ETFs offer a dynamic platform for navigating the complexities of the market.
